LIVESTRONG® AT THE YMCA

Cancer takes a tremendous physical and emotional toll on those affected. LIVESTRONG® at the YMCA is a research-based physical activity and wellbeing program designed to help adult cancer survivors regain their health and strength in a supportive environment.

During the 12-week LIVESTRONG® recovery program, participants will benefit from customized plans, based on their individual needs. Participants also receive a Westport Weston Family YMCA membership, active through the duration of the program. Goals include rebuilding muscle mass and strength, increasing flexibility and endurance, reducing fatigue and improving confidence and self-esteem.

LIVESTRONG® at the YMCA fulfills the important need of supporting survivors transitioning between cancer treatment and returning to their “new normal”. The program is conducted outside of medical facilities to reinforce that LIVESTRONG® at the YMCA is about health, not disease. Our instructors are specially trained in all aspects of cancer, post-rehab exercise, and supportive cancer care. In addition, we focus on the emotional well-being of survivors and their families by providing a supportive community where people can connect during treatment and beyond.

Sessions are ongoing, please contact Judy Samuels for upcoming start dates. Participants must complete the below form which begins the registration process. After registration, we will contact you to confirm your medical clearance (must be approved by a physician). Once approved, you will complete an intake process, which includes a health questionnaire, PROMIS-29 profile, consent form, and an in-person physical assessment.

PARKINSON’S BODY & MIND

The Westport Weston Family YMCA is proud to announce we have teamed up with Parkinson’s Body and Mind to offer an extensive program supporting those in our community living with Parkinson’s Disease (PD). The Parkinson’s Body and Mind Program provides a comprehensive exercise and wellness program in addition to support groups for people with Parkinson’s Disease and their care partners.

We create a community that unites people with Parkinson’s Disease by providing a group class format lead by a certified trainer.  We provide options for safe exercise and wellness programs including Boxing, Yoga, Indoor Cycle and One on One Personal Training.  Classes are open to all participants with Parkinson’s Disease but instructor may require an aide to attend, depending on their mobility and balance constraints.

Classes are open to all persons with PD regardless of mobility level.

PARKINSON’S INDOOR CYCLING
Cycling on stationary bicycles may provide symptomatic relief for people with Parkinson’s Disease, especially if they cycle using what’s described as Forced Exercise, i.e., pedaling at a rate faster than their voluntary cadence; this appears to make regions of the brain that deal with movement connect to each other more effectively. Instructors are Certified Parkinson’s Cycling Coaches. Caregivers are encouraged to attend as needed.
